The distinguished surname George is a patronymic surname created from a personal name, and meaning "son of George." The name comes ultimately from the Greek words "ge," meaning "earth," or "soil," and "ergein," meaning "to work or till," together meaning "farmer." George was used as a first name throughout Europe during the Middle Ages, it's popularity in part due to the legendary dragon-slaying fame of St. George.

Spelling variations of this family name include: Georg, George, Gurganus, Gürganus, Georgi, Giorges, Gorges, Georgeis, Jorge, Jurge, Jürge, Jörg, Gorgens, Görgens, Jürgen, Jurgen, Yerkes and many more.First found in this region. Families of this name were also found in various regions of Germany; it is likely that several branches of the family emerged independently when hereditary surnames came into common use. The earliest recorded bearer of the name was Everhardus filius Georgi, who was a resident of Hamburg in 1256.

- Henry George (1839-1897), American economist
- James Zachariah George (1826-1897), American jurist and legislator
- Lowell George (1945-1979), American musician, singer and guitarist
- Brigadier-General Charles Peaslee George (1886-1946), American Commanding General Artillery XXII Corps (1944)
- Brigadier-General Harold Huston George (1892-1942), American Deputy Chief of Staff for Material and Logistics (A-4), Far East Air Force (1942)
- Lieutenant-General Harold Lee George (1893-1986), American Director of Information, Headquarters U.S. Army Air Forces, Washington, D.C. (1946)
- Jean Craighead George (1920-2012), American children's author, best known for her "Julie of the Wolves"
- Jean Craighead George (1919-2012), American Newberry Medal winning writer who authored over one hundred books for young adults, probably best known for her work On the Far Side of the Mountain
- Prime Minister David Lloyd George (1863-1945), 1st Earl Lloyd-George of Dwyfor, British statesman, ( Welsh origins), Prime Minister of England from 1916 to 1922
- Thomas Neville George (1904-1980), Welsh Professor of Geology
